Why These Metrics Matter

Open Rate: ~70%

Across most industries, open rates average just 20–30%. With nearly 70% of readers opening The Current Weekly, our content isn’t just landing in inboxes—it’s getting read. That speaks to trust in our brand and relevance of our content.

Click Rate: 22.4%

Nationally, average click rates hover between 2–5%. Our 22.4% click rate is more than four times higher, showing that readers aren’t just skimming—they’re actively engaging, exploring links, and responding to calls-to-action.
